Hypertension: The Silent Killer and How to Fight It

Hypertension, or high blood pressure, is often called the “silent killer” because it shows no symptoms but can lead to stroke, heart disease, and kidney failure.

How to fight it:

  • Reduce salt intake—too much sodium raises blood pressure.

  • Exercise regularly—at least 150 minutes of moderate activity weekly.

  • Quit smoking and limit alcohol intake.

  • Manage stress through meditation, deep breathing, or yoga.

  • Check your blood pressure at home or at the clinic frequently.

👉 Hypertension can be prevented and managed. Small changes to diet and lifestyle make a big difference.
